background-image: url(data:image/gif;base64,AAAA)
来源:互联网 发布:linux开启vsftpd 编辑:程序博客网 时间:2024/06/14 03:57
这算是一种图片路径的新写法。将图片进行编码,然后存在文档中。我先解释一下各自含义:data: ----获取数据类型名称image/gif; -----指数据类型名称base64 -----指编码模式AAAAA ------指编码以后的结果。background-image: url(data:image/gif;base64,AAAA)这句话的意思总体就是“获取数据类型是image gif文件,编码采用ASCII 字符,ASCII编码内容是‘AAAA’”我知道你清楚没。这实际就是一种新写法。原理和以往不同。以往的图片路径写法是:background-img:url(../image/xxx.gif)图片需要加载服务器指定路径下的对应gif文件。新写法就是:background-image: url(data:image/gif;base64,AAAA)图片本身就已经以ASCII的形式存在了文档中,只需要浏览器进行编译就可以了。新写法将图片写入文档中,可以减少客户端对服务器的请求。换句话讲,原来我们要加载图片,是从服务器下载。现在浏览器直接把那一串ASCII按照你的文件类型进行编译就可以出来结果了。但是也会有问题ie8貌似不兼容。具体LZ可以再研究研究
0 0
- background-image: url(data:image/gif;base64,AAAA)
- background-image:url(data:image/gif;base64,XXXX)
- Background中data类型的Url格式url(data:image/gif;base64,AAAA)把小数据直接嵌入到Url中
- data类型的Url格式--url(data:image/gif;base64,AAAA):把小数据直接嵌入到Url中
- data类型的Url格式--url(data:image/gif;base64,AAAA):把小数据直接嵌入到Url中
- Bootstrap data类型的Url格式--url(data:image/gif;base64,AAAA):把小数据直接嵌入到Url中
- data类型的Url格式--url(data:image/gif;base64,AAAA):把小数据直接嵌入到Url中
- data:image/gif;base64 用法
- Background中data:image/png;base64
- data类型的Url格式--url(data:image/gif;base64,xxxx)
- CSS 使用 background-image url base64
- background-image的url
- data:image/png;base64
- data:image/png;base64
- data:image/png;base64
- 浏览器中的data类型的Url格式,data:image/png,data:image/jpeg;base64
- data:image/png;base64是什么
- data:image/png;base64是什么
- viewpage和fragement
- 谷歌大脑科学家 Caffe缔造者 贾扬清 微信讲座完整版
- 利用svn的blame功能查出代码的每一行是谁写/改的
- Ubuntu15.10下安装Nginx,PHP5(及PHP-FPM),MySQL
- eclipse 中文乱码问题解决方案汇总
- background-image: url(data:image/gif;base64,AAAA)
- 数据结构 — 查找(最基础)
- MySQL学习笔记之命令总结
- 70,self的应用
- ubuntu安装eclipse
- #保护用虚拟机调试通用方法
- 在Linux中升级Python
- [转载]cookie和session的区别和应用场景
- UVa 12100 打印队列